My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Ciara might not look like a typical German Shepherd, but that's what DNA says she is! She is over 60% Shepherd (and 100% amazing). Along with that comes loyalty to her person, tenacity, agility and playfulness...but without the double coat of hair! (score for her new family!) Ciara would love someone who has experience with working breeds like her. Ciara loves to chase things-tennis balls are her absolute favorite things. Tennis balls=life. She would love a big yard to run around and chase tennis balls in forever. This girl can RUN and boy is she FAST! She loves playing with other dogs and would be super excited to have a buddy. While she can be a bit shy meeting new people, she comes around after a day or so and then is ready to snuggle, love, and play!

More about this rescue

Freedom Ride Rescue is a foster-based rescue located in NC. We are run by dedicated volunteers who spend countless hours transporting, training and rehabilitating our dogs so that they are ready when their furever family comes along.
